Program Details:

  • Cost: $1,950.00
  • Duration: 10 weeks
  • Schedule: In-person classes offered Mondays, Tuesdays, and Thursdays in both morning and evening sessions to accommodate diverse student needs.
  • Prerequisites: Applicants must complete a personal interview with an admissions consultant as part of the enrollment process. No other specific prior education or certifications are explicitly listed.
  • Accreditations: The phlebotomy program is authorized by Georgia non-public post-secondary GNPEC and is applying to become a candidate for accreditation with the Commission of the Council on Occupational Education.

Clinical Skills Training Center, located in College Park, GA, is a higher education institution specializing in allied health training, including Medical Assisting, Phlebotomy, EKG, and Medical Billing programs. The school emphasizes hands-on training with flexible morning and evening class schedules three days per week, fostering a personalized learning environment due to its small size. This approach prepares students to begin a career as healthcare professionals.
